Trade Aid brings justice to international trade, provides our trading partners with hope for a brighter future and creates positive change in their lives Trade Aid is a truly unique New Zealand based fair trade organisation We are importers, wholesalers and retailers of fair trade products We go above and beyond basic fair trade standards and our relationships with our trading partners form the basis of everything we do We share our profits with our trading partners, we help support our partners to increase production and quality and are willing to pay for our product before we receive it through interest free pre financing We engage in long term trading relationships and we speak out for greater justice in international trade rules, all this plus paying a fairer price Trade Aid works with more than 75 trading partners in over 30 countries We work primarily with family groups, co operatives and associations often through non profit development organisations By forming these groups producers are often able to increase their own political power enabling them to create social and economic change They are better able to access credit, reduce raw material costs and establish higher and more just prices for their products Profits are often reinvested into developing their businesses and channelled into community projects Through support and income generation these partners are able to make positive changes to their lives and can look forward to a brighter future
